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
902925899 74530636 81
4216400 5964334
4216400 5964334
3489057845 620942364 831 69
All about undefined
Interested in learning more?
4216400 5964334
3489057845 620942364 831 69
See more
37704389 3327049800
64357250 1377072 8182
See more
617 477 83400685320
7810952 45982 8330570376
See more